Linux: Swap CapsLock Escape Keys

By Xah Lee. Date: . Last updated: .

How to make Caps Lock do Escape Key on Linux?

Create a file at ~/.Xmodmap with the following content:

! -*- coding: utf-8 -*-
! 2014-09-10
! make caps lock do escape
! Linux: Swap CapsLock Escape Keys

! keycode   9 = Escape NoSymbol Escape
! keycode  66 = Caps_Lock NoSymbol Caps_Lock

clear Lock
keycode 66 = Escape NoSymbol Escape

Now, run this line in terminal:

xmodmap ~/.Xmodmap

When you restart, that file will run automatically.

